This prizefight is a WBO world heavyweight title eliminator with the interim world title on the line. The winner of this bout is then locked in a position to challenge reigning WBO kingpin Oleksandr Usyk.
Joe Joyce’s Betting Outlook vs Parker
Joyce captured an Olympic silver medalist in 2016 and has garnered a variety of championship accolades as a professional. Silver, international, commonwealth, European, and British belts all bolster his resume and Joyce now looks to vault to that world title tier here.

There is a rematch clause in place for this one which was reportedly a conditional aspect on Joyce’s end and this indicates the parity in this contest. I think the oddsmakers are right to see Joyce as the favorite but are also sleeping on Parker a fair bit.

Joseph Parker’s Betting Outlook vs Joyce
Parker enters this contest as Joyce’s stiffest pro boxing test and is a former world champion looking to carve out a path towards a sophomore reign with the crown. He has never been knocked out and is a savvy boxer-puncher who has a strong fight IQ behind notable physical attributes.
He has fought the likes of Anthony Joshua and Parker has been working with the WBC world heavyweight champion Tyson Fury as of late in this Joyce camp.

This is an intriguing style clash between the 37-year-old pressure-heavy bruiser in Joyce testing skills against the fleet footwork and pugilistic pedigree of the 30-year-old Parker.
Parker has a strong seventy percent finishing rate overall but Joyce’s ninety-three percent finishing rate still outshines this. Also, Joyce has a four-inch reach advantage here and has two inches in height over Parker.

Joe Joyce vs Joseph Parker Prediction
This contest is slated for twelve rounds and I see this heavyweight collision ending inside the distance. This is bold considering Parker has never been finished as a professional but I stand by it. Joyce has finishes across his last four fights and I think he extends the streak to five straight this weekend.
I think there’s value in pursuing prop bets on this contest ending inside the distance (+130), Joyce winning by way of KO or TKO (+200), and Joyce winning between rounds seven and nine (+600) presents good value.
